How Social Media Ads Work
Social media advertising operates on a pay-per-click (PPC) or pay-per-impression (PPM) model, meaning businesses pay for each click or view of their ad. Advertisers start by selecting a platform, defining their campaign objectives (such as brand awareness, engagement, website traffic, or conversions), and then creating the ad content and visuals. After launching, the platform’s algorithm works to display ads to users who meet the specified targeting criteria, optimizing the delivery based on engagement and performance metrics.

A/B Testing Strategies for Social Media Ads
A/B testing is a powerful strategy for optimizing social media ads. By comparing two versions of an ad—whether it’s different visuals, copy, or CTAs—you can determine which performs better with your target audience. It’s vital to test one variable at a time to ensure that changes in performance can be attributed to that specific modification. Results from A/B testing can guide future campaigns and enhance overall ad effectiveness.

Tracking ROI from Social Media Ads
To assess the effectiveness of social media ads, it’s essential to calculate the ROI accurately. This can be done by comparing the total revenue generated from the ad campaign to the total expenditure on the ads. A simple formula can be used: ROI = (Net Profit / Cost of Investment) x 100. Understanding ROI will not only clarify the profitability of your campaigns but will also inform adjustments to future advertising strategies.
Tools for Measuring Social Media Ads Performance
Various tools are available for measuring the performance of social media ads. Native analytics tools on platforms like Facebook and Instagram provide data dashboards with vital metrics. Additionally, Google Analytics can be employed to track website traffic originating from social media ads. Tools like Hootsuite or Sprout Social offer a comprehensive overview of social performance across multiple channels, simplifying data aggregation and analysis.
